Priorities management has stated in recent disclosures, with status and evidence drawn from earnings calls, filings, and press releases.
Secure Biologics License Application approval in U.S. and Conditional Marketing Authorisations in U.K., Europe, and Australia for OST-HER2 by end of 2026.
Stated as a priority in 3 of last 3 quarters. Management expects regulatory approvals for OST-HER2 in the U.S., U.K., and Europe in the second half of 2026. Guidance and disclosures confirm ongoing regulatory interactions and hopeful approvals. The trajectory is delivering with regulatory milestones actively pursued.

Initiate global confirmatory Phase 3 trial for OST-HER2 in 2026 to support regulatory approvals and early market access.
Stated as a priority in 3 of last 3 quarters. Management plans to initiate the OST-HER2 Phase 3 confirmatory trial in 2026, with regulatory meetings and trial site activation in Australia underway. The trajectory is delivering with regulatory alignment and trial preparations progressing.
“Funding expected to support initiation of Phase 3 confirmatory trial, including planned activation of initial trial site in Australia.”
“Upcoming FDA Type C meeting to gain alignment on design of confirmatory Phase 3 study and MHRA meeting for same.”
“Confirmatory Phase 3 trial initiation planned for Q3 2026 in Australia to meet regulatory requirements.”
Raise capital and monetize UK tax credits to ensure sufficient cash runway to fund operations into 2027.
Stated as a priority in 3 of last 3 quarters. Management completed a $5.25 million direct offering and expects about $4 million in non-dilutive UK tax credits and VAT refunds, plus a $10 million line of credit, to fund operations into 2027. The trajectory is delivering with capital raises and funding sources secured.
“Company reiterates it expects to have sufficient cash and cash resources to provide runway into 2027.”
“Company secured $10 million line of credit supported by UK tax credits and received initial draw of $1.6 million.”
“Completed $5.25 million registered direct offering and expects $4 million in non-dilutive funds from UK subsidiary.”
Target peak European OST-HER2 osteosarcoma sales exceeding $300 million and over $50 million in sales in 2027 post-approval.
Stated as a priority in 2 of last 3 quarters. Management forecasts peak European OST-HER2 sales exceeding $300 million and over $50 million in 2027. These sales targets are linked to regulatory approvals and commercial launch preparations. The trajectory is aspirational with sales guidance provided but no current revenue reported.
“Company forecasts European peak OST-HER2 osteosarcoma sales exceeding $300 million with over $50 million in sales expected in 2027.”
“Following ATMP designation grant, peak European OST-HER2 sales expected to exceed $300 million.”
Progress clinical development of OST-504 for prostate cancer and OST-503 for non-small cell lung and pancreatic cancers.
Stated as a priority in 2 of last 3 quarters. Management is advancing OST-504 and OST-503 pipeline candidates with clinical data readouts and indication expansions planned. The trajectory shows ongoing development progress but no commercial revenue yet.
“Company anticipates reading out data from Phase 1b study of OST-504 in castration resistant prostate cancer in first half of 2026.”
“OST-503 Phase 2 non-small cell lung cancer candidate indications expanded to include pancreatic cancer.”
